Abstract

The advent of personalized medicine has revolutionized healthcare, allowing tailored treatment plans based on individual patient characteristics. Central to this paradigm shift are advanced drug delivery strategies designed to enhance therapeutic efficacy, minimize side effects, and improve patient outcomes. This review paper provides a comprehensive overview of next-generation drug delivery approaches, focusing on their application in personalized healthcare. We discuss various strategies, including nanomedicine, targeted drug delivery systems, stimuli-responsive delivery systems, and biomaterial-based platforms, highlighting their potential to address the challenges of conventional drug administration methods. Furthermore, we examine the integration of personalized diagnostics and therapeutics, emphasizing the importance of precision medicine in optimizing treatment regimens for individual patients. Overall, this review underscores the critical role of innovative drug delivery technologies in advancing personalized healthcare and shaping the future of medicine.
